When is the ideal season for tree pruning?

The most favorable timing for pruning will certainly differ depending upon the type of tree and where you live. Generally, it's best to have a tree pruner cut back your trees throughout the dormant time of year.

Winter season is a good time for tree upkeep since the remainder of your backyard should not need any type of focus throughout that time. Thinning trees preceding the spring sprouting and growing season will certainly permit your trees to shoot out and thrive perfectly.

There is generally not a problem doing tree maintenance during the spring and summer season as well, particularly if there is any kind of dead wood, illness, or overgrowth.

Palm Tree Pruning

Palm trees need a lot of care while pruning. Cutting the limbs at the incorrect time can leave them defenseless against infections. Palm trees need to be pruned when the older growth has actually turned brown and died. This is typically 1 or 2 times in a year.

Keeping up with regular maintenance is essential for preventing damages and also injuries from hard and heavy dropping palm branches.

Pine Tree Pruning

The most effective time to cut back your pine trees is during the first part of springtime, but if at any time you find dying or unhealthy branches, it's a good strategy to care for those.

Using appropriate pruning methods is truly necessary. Hacking back branches to shorten them, is honestly a bad idea due to the fact that it might stop the branch from growing completely. That can leave the branch stunted and off balance forever.

In the spring when the pine tree begins to grow out, pinching back the fresh growth tips can provide a compact and dense growth that is particularly eye-catching.
